Nissan enginesNissan Engine

Nissan vehicles come with a whole range of engines. Most of them are 4 cylinder models available in both the aspirated and turbocharged variants. For comparatively larger cars, Nissan provides V6 and straight 6 engines, including the widely acknowledged twin-turbo RB26DETT and VR38DETT.

In the similar fashion, Nissan executive vehicles and SUVs run on the powerful V8 engines which are very smooth in performance. The energetic V12 engines are specific for sports cars and have an enormous reputation for speed and endurance.

Most Common Nissan Engine Problems

Despite the amazing built quality, engines are prone to errors and failures. Following are the few problems you should keep in your mind before buying a Nissan vehicle.

Timing chain failure is one of the most reported problems of Nissan engines. Higher mileage Nissan vehicle can lead to timing chain failure, which can ultimately cause damage to the engine.
